摘要

Abstract

A strain of deltamethrin-degrading bacteria referred to as DE29 was isolated from the sludge collected from a wastewater outlet of a pesticide plant. It showed a 96. 32% degradation rate which incubating for 7days in the culture medium with deltamethrin concentration by 100mg/L. Based on biochemical characteristics and the result of 16SrDNA comparison, DE29 was identified as Pseudomonas sp.. Further research were put on the factors that can influence the strain degradation rate to deltamethrin, such as pH value of the culture medium, temperature, inoculation amount and salinity. The results showed that the optimum condition for the strain were pH 7. 0, 30 ℃ , inoculation bacteria amount by 10% and salinity of 0. When the proposed strain grows in this condition, it shows a better degradation rate.
